Section 111

(2)

Without prejudice to the generality of the foregoing subsection, if after the commencement of the trial a court-martial is, by reason of the death of one of the members or any other reason, reduced below the legal minimum, it shall be dissolved.

(3)

If after the commencement of the trial the president dies or is otherwise unable to attend and the court is not reduced below the legal minimum, then—

(a)

if the senior member of the court is of the rank of captain its equivalent or is of higher rank, the convening officer may appoint him president and the trial shall proceed accordingly; but

(b)

if he is not of such rank as specified above, the court shall be dissolved.

(4)

Without prejudice to the generality of subsection (1), if after the commencement of the trial it is represented to the convening officer that owing to the sickness or other incapacity of the accused it is impracticable having regard to all circumstances to continue the trial within a reasonable time, the convening officer may dissolve the court.

(5)

Where a court-martial is dissolved under the foregoing provisions of this section, the accused may be tried by another court-martial.
